Advanced Features
Standard motion detection can generate many false alarms, and important alarms listed with them.
Motion exception produces fewer, more detailed alarms than motion detection.
To assess motion filter effectiveness for a single camera:
1 Loop the camera's signal to an unused input (make sure to set the termination properly).
2 Use motion detection on one input and motion exception on the other.
3 Observe the results of both methods and make changes as needed.
To perform a comprehensive search for all types of motion in recorded video, use both methods on
the same camera.

Searching by Motion Exception

1 From the main screen, click Search.
2 Select With Image Filters.
3 Click the Filters tab.
4 Select a camera from the Camera menu.
5 Select Motion Exception from the Filters menu. Select a duration (optional).
6 Click Setup.
Note
Alternately, access Motion Exception from the Setup menu while viewing live video. See the
Intellex Installation and Configuration Guide.
